Pressure reducing valve — removal and installation (Nissan Murano Z50)

0
  • The valve serves to maintain constant oil pressure. It is built into the oil pump. If the oil pressure warning light is on or flashing, this indicates insufficient oil pressure in the system. Remove and inspect the valve.
  • Unscrew the plug (1).
  • Remove the spring (2) and piston (3).

Remove the spring (2) and piston (3).

  • Check the free movement of the piston, clean it if necessary, replace the piston. There should be no signs of wear on the piston.
  • Insert the piston (4) and spring (3), place a new aluminum or copper sealing ring (2) under the plug (1) and tighten.
